Q: Is 2,436,489 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,436,489 is a composite number.

Why is 2,436,489 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,436,489 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 11 33 99 24,611 73,833 221,499 270,721 812,163 and 2,436,489, with no remainder.

Since 2,436,489 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,436,489, it is a composite number.
